Abstract
The quasi-exactly solved potentials method is used to determine the energies and the corresponding exact eigenfunctions for three families of potentials playing an important role in the description of interactions occurring between three particles of equal mass. The obtained results may also be used as a test in evaluating the performance of numerical methods.
